Sekela amaphrojekthi akho ebhethri esizukulwane esilandelayo-ngomshini wokuhlanganisa we-Anode. Idizayinelwe ukuthuthukiswa kwe-slurry okuthuthukisiwe, ihlinzeka ngokunyakaziswa kweplanethi ekabili,{2}}ukuhlakazeka kwesivinini esikhulu, nokusebenza kwe-vacuum ukuhlangabezana nezidingo ze-lithium-ion, i-sodium-ion, kanye{5}}nocwaningo lwebhethri lesimo esiqinile. Ukwakhiwa kwe-SUS304L, ukulawula izinga lokushisa, nezici zokuphepha kuqinisekisa ukuxubana okuthembekile nokuphindaphindwayo. Ngomthamo osebenzayo ongu-10L kanye nedizayini{10}}yobungane yomsebenzisi, le mixer ilungele amalebhu e-R&D, ukuhlolwa kwempahla, kanye{11}nokukhiqiza okuncane, okukusiza ukuthi usungule izinto ezintsha ngokushesha embonini yebhethri eqhudelanayo.

Imingcele yezobuchwepheshe eyisisekelo

 

1-1 Igama lomshini, imininingwane kanye nemodeli

I-Planet vacuum mixer;

Imininingwane: YC-10L ;

1-2 Isakhiwo Esiyisisekelo

1. Uhlobo lwengalo ye-Cantilever beam cross;

2. Imodi yokulinganisa izinga lokushisa okuqondile odongeni lomgqomo;

3. Ama-impellers ashukumisayo amabili{1}}enxantathu,

4. Omunye{1}}ushafi wokuhlakazeka onesivinini esiphezulu kanye nama-dispersion discs amabili

5. Ukusekelwa komshini kwenziwa nge-Q235A carbon steel;

1-3 umgqomo ophansi (umgqomo wokuxuba)

1. Imininingwane yemigqomo: Ф300mmX200mm ; Ivolumu yokuklama: 14L; Ivolumu yokusebenza ephumelelayo: 10L;

2. Impahla yodonga lwangaphakathi: SUS304L ;

3. Udonga lwangaphakathi lupholishelwe isibuko ngemva kokujika kwe-lathe ngokunemba, izinga lokupholisha: 80girt;

4. Indiza ye-flange emgqonyeni wokuxuba kanye nomzimba we-barrel ongenhla ivalwe ngendandatho yokuvala ukuze kuqinisekiswe i-vacuum℃yomshini;

5. Umshini ngamunye ufakwe umgqomo wezinto ezibonakalayo, oklanywe njengomphongolo{1}}owungqimba okabili futhi ongaxhunywa emanzini ajikelezayo ukuze afudumale futhi apholise; umgqomo ungakhululeka futhi ungashintshwa ukuze usebenze okuningi;

6. Umgqomo ufakwe izibambo ezimbili zensimbi engagqwali;

7. Izimbobo ezimbili ezisheshayo ze-G3/8{3}}ezivula amanzi ezivulayo neziphumayo, indawo yokukhipha eyodwa ye-G1/2.

1-4 Umgqomo ongaphezulu

1. Umgqomo wenziwe ngensimbi engagqwali ye-SUS304L;

2. Umgqomo ongaphezulu unezimbobo zesibuko ezimbili ezingu-Φ80mm kanye nengilazi efudumele engu-10mm; Impahla: SUS304L;

Sebenzisa ingilazi yokubona ukuze ubone isimo esinyakazayo;

3. Imbobo eyodwa ye-DN80 esheshayo{2}}evulekile yokuphakela impushana, impahla: SUS304L;

4. Isixhumi esibonakalayo sepayipi levacuum yepayipi le-DN8 -ezintathu;

5. Ingaphambili lombhobho ongaphezulu lifakwe igeji yokubonisa ivacuum ukukhombisa ivacuum ngaphakathi komgqomo;

1-5 Uhlelo lokuxuba

1. Izigwedlo ezimbili ezinyakazayo{1}}ezinezinhlangothi ezintathu ezinyakazayo ziyazungeza futhi ibhokisi leplanethi lizungeza, lishayela izigwedlo ezinyakazayo ukuthi zijike ngesikhathi esisodwa, zenze umzila onyakazayo wamaplanethi akabili;

2. Igebe phakathi kwama-paddles ashukumisayo liphakathi kuka-3mm-6mm, futhi igebe phakathi kwe-paddle enyakazayo nodonga lomgqomo ngu-2mm-4mm. Igebe elincane kakhulu livumela izigwedlo ezimbili ezinyakazayo ukuba zihlale zixova, futhi ngokunyakaza kweplanethi, ayikho i-angle efile enqubweni yokunyakazisa, futhi izinto ezisetshenziswayo zixubene ngokugcwele;

3. Isivinini sokuguquguquka kweplanethi: 0 ~ 50 rpm, ukuguqulwa kwesivinini esingenasinyathelo;

4. Isivinini sokugwedla esinyakazayo: 0 ~ 100rpm, ushintsho lwejubane olungenasinyathelo;

1-6 Injini, isinciphisi

1. Amandla emoto: 2.2 Kw/4 izigxobo; i-variable frequency motor, ibanga lokuvikela i-IP54

2. Ifakwe isinciphisi se-cycloid pinwheel, isilinganiso sokunciphisa sicishe sibe ngu-I{1}} , sebenzisa i-factor fa{2}}

I-paddle enyakazayo engu-1-7

1.Impahla: SUS304L ;

2. I-propeller yenziwe nge-SUS304L yensimbi engagqwali futhi iphonswa ngesikhunta esinembayo;

3. I-propeller surface is mirror polished, i-polishing degree: 80 grit;

4. Amabhodi: FAG, Germany;

1-8 Uhlelo Oluhlakazekile

Omunye -ushafi wokuhlakazeka osheshayo, into esetshenziswayo yi-SUS 321

I-Dispersion disc diameter 60mm Material SUS 304

Isivinini sokuhlakaza i-disc 0-6200 rpm ukulawulwa kwesivinini semvamisa eguquguqukayo.

Amandla enjini asabalalisiwe 2.2Kw -2 isivinini esiguquguqukayo esilawula isivinini.

1-9 uhlelo lokuphakamisa

1. Ukuphakamisa izikulufu,

2. Isinciphisi segiya lezikelemu, amandla: 0.37

3. Ukushaywa unhlangothi: 380mm;

1-10 uhlelo Vacuum

1. Ifakwe ithangi le-vacuum liquid buffer kanye neswishi ye-valve yebhola; phansi kwethangi le-buffer kunembobo yokukhipha amanzi, futhi ithangi le-buffer kanye nepompo ye-vacuum kuxhunywe ngepayipi lensimbi;

2. Uphawu olunamandla: uphawu lwemishini (uhlobo lwe-GB-103) luyamukelwa; uphawu olumile: Indandatho ye-FPM ethi "O" yamukelwa ezingxenyeni zokushisa okuphezulu, futhi indandatho ye-NBR ethi "O" yamukelwa ezingxenyeni zokushisa eziphansi;

3. Izinto ezisetshenziswayo zingasetshenzwa ngaphansi kwe-vacuum phakathi nenqubo yokunyakazisa nokuxuba, futhi idigri ye-vacuum Ingaphansi noma ilingana no -0.098Mpa ;

4. Umgqomo ongenhla ufakwe igeji yokubonisa ingcindezi ye-vacuum. Isixhumi esibonakalayo sepayipi levacuum iyivalvu yebhola ye-G3/8, futhi idivayisi ye-vacuum buffer ifakwe kukholamu.

1-11 Uhlelo lokulawula ugesi

Cindezela-umsebenzi wokulawula inkinobho

Izingxenye zikagesi ezine-voltage ephansi: I-Chint;

I-Inverter: Izilawuli Zesimanje;

4. Ukushintsha kokungeniswa: I-German Schneider noma i-Omron yaseJapane;

1-12 Indlela yokulinganisa izinga lokushisa

1. I-thermocouple yensimbi

2. Ububanzi bokushisa bezinto ezibonakalayo yi-0-200 degrees;

3. Inzwa yokushisa itholakala ngaphansi komgqomo, ngokuqondile ukuthintana nezinto ezibonakalayo, izinga lokushisa linembe kakhulu, futhi iphutha lokulinganisa izinga lokushisa liyi-± 1 degree;

1-13 Izidingo zokubukeka

1. Landela i-JBIT7669-2004 ejwayelekile yokuxuba ipulasitiki.

2. Upende kufanele ube olinganayo, abushelelezi, ahambisane nombala futhi acwebezele; indawo kapende kufanele ibe sobala,-inganamatheli, iqine ekunamatheleni, futhi inwebeka, ingabi nemibimbi, ixebuke, ivuze upende, izimpawu zokugeleza, amabhamuza, njll. Kufanele futhi ihambisane nemibandela yobuchwepheshe ye-HG/T3228-2001.

1-14 Uhlelo Lokuphepha

1. Ngokuthembela ku-converter ye-frequency kanye nomkhawulo wokushintsha ukuhamba, ngokusebenzisa umzila wokulawula oklanyelwe ngokukhethekile, umgqomo uqinisekiswa ukuthi ume ngokuzenzakalelayo ngemva kokuba ufinyelele isikhundla esicacisiwe;

2. Ngesikhathi senqubo yokukhuphuka komgqomo, ingxenye yokuxuba / yokusabalalisa yemishini ayikwazi ukuqaliswa; ngokufanayo, lapho umshini usebenzisa ingxube, umgqomo awukwazi ukwehliswa futhi umgqomo wokuxuba awukwazi ukuvulwa;

1-15 Ingqikithi yamandla okusingatha: 4.75 KW ;

1-16 Ubukhulu bemishini: 1150x780x1500 (mm);

1-17 I-voltage yokusebenza/imvamisa: 380V/50Hz;

1-18 Isisindo semishini: mayelana ne-580KG;
